On Fri, Sep 24, 2010 at 11:45:29AM +0100, Shekel Tal wrote: > And remember ? when you duplicate images the retention period starts from the > beginning > > e.g. a retention period of 1 year starting in may is duplicated in august > will only expire in august the following year
Are you sure this is something with duplications and not imports? I don't see this behavior. I just duplicated an image I took last month that has a 3 month retention. Here are what I think are the relevant bits from bpduplicate.
